Lady Death
A downloadable game
Lady Death is a solo Journaling TTRPG where we play as an "entity" trapped inside a cemetery and caught up in the great dances of death, the Dance Macabre.
We'll meet the other souls inhabiting the cemetery, and strange individuals will come to visit us, each of whom will inspire questions and reflections as the cemetery expands and time passes.
By the end of the game, you'll have created a map of a cemetery and some of its inhabitants, as well as a strange story for its inhabitant and those outside its gloomy walls.

I've just finished my playthrough and I liked the game a lot! Even though I sort of ran out of imagination after the third danse macabre and preferred to go and answer the final questions at this point, I loved imagining the life that my neighbors had. Writing their epitaph was always the most moving moment. And using the cards as tombstones was very creative!
